About This Property
(719) 260-8216 - Cute Central Home with 1 bedroom and 2 sunrooms - This is a cute one bedroom, one bathroom home. This home has a living room, dining room, eat in kitchen with refrigerator and gas stove, lots of cupboard space too. There is a nice size bedroom and an additional two sunrooms. The basement has some storage as well as hookups for a washer and dryer. There is a detached one car garage that is great for storage. No Pets Allowed (RLNE3472614) Pet policies - No Dogs Allowed, No Cats Allowed.

Nestled at the base of the Front Range of the Rocky Mountains, Colorado Springs is best known for its sweeping mountain vistas and exceptional opportunities for outdoor recreation. The city’s proximity to incredible peaks and vast, scenic expanses makes it feel more at one with the stunning nature around it, more so than Denver. Colorado Springs is home to the famous Garden of the Gods, a picturesque park containing towering sandstone rock formations and numerous amenities.
The city offers plenty of additional attractions to suit every interest. From the Old Colorado City Historic District (for history buffs) to the Colorado Springs Fine Arts Center (for art aficionados) and everything in between. Many residents congregate in the quaint downtown area to enjoy a wide variety of restaurants in well-preserved historic buildings.
